What is 3DMark Fire Strike?
3DMark Fire Strike is a DirectX 11 benchmark designed for high-performance gaming PCs. It tests the graphics capabilities of your hardware through a series of visually stunning scenes, simulating real-world gaming scenarios. Fire Strike is particularly beneficial for gamers who are using older hardware or who want to see how their system stacks up against others in a similar category.
Key Features of Fire Strike
- DirectX 11 Testing: Focuses on older gaming technologies, making it ideal for legacy systems.
- Visual Fidelity: Offers rich graphics and detailed environments, providing a realistic gaming experience.
- Scoring System: Generates a score based on the performance of the CPU and GPU, allowing for easy comparisons.
What is 3DMark Time Spy?
On the other hand, 3DMark Time Spy is built for DirectX 12, which is the latest version of Microsoft’s graphics API. This benchmark is designed to push modern hardware to its limits, making it a better choice for users with the latest GPUs and CPUs. Time Spy not only assesses graphics performance but also evaluates CPU performance, making it a more comprehensive tool for understanding overall system capabilities.
Key Features of Time Spy
- DirectX 12 Testing: Optimized for the latest hardware and gaming technologies.
- Multi-threading: Utilizes modern CPU architectures effectively, providing a more accurate representation of real-world performance.
- Detailed Analysis: Offers in-depth performance metrics, allowing users to analyze specific components.
Comparing Accuracy: Fire Strike vs. Time Spy
When it comes to accuracy, the choice between Fire Strike and Time Spy largely depends on your hardware and the types of games you play.
Performance Metrics
- Fire Strike: While it provides a solid benchmark for older systems, its reliance on DirectX 11 means it may not fully exploit the capabilities of the latest GPUs.
- Time Spy: With its advanced DirectX 12 features, Time Spy can deliver more accurate results for modern hardware, showcasing its potential in a way that Fire Strike may not.
Real-World Application
For example, if you’re running a high-end gaming rig with the latest RTX graphics card, Time Spy will likely give you a better understanding of your system’s performance. Conversely, if you’re on an older setup, Fire Strike may provide more relevant insights.
